Output f51a284b9478c74d0347384c6e1df0fcf393be5e83f3b972c4ef42ce501e5551:2

value
19717126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908747fff2a6bebf8d53bc3ef384adad4e631018 OP_EQUAL
address
3EsDHg1HB6MCupJufiPYTdS4qVcAhK3F1q
transaction
f51a284b9478c74d0347384c6e1df0fcf393be5e83f3b972c4ef42ce501e5551
spent
true